Image Part Number Manufacturer Description Price Stock Operation
TDE1708DFT STMicroelectronics
Power Switch ICs - Power ...
1+
$4.48
10+
$4.03
25+
$3.81
100+
$3.30
250+
$3.13
6,500
MOQ:1
INC:1
Get quote Add to cart